Helping disabled kids

City Vision

|

September 04, 2025

FORUM FOR PARENTS

- UNATHI OBOSE unathi.obose@novusmedia.co.za

Disability among children took centre stage last week as scores of parents whose children live with disabilities gathered at Lingelethu Training Centre on Friday 29 August to unpack their challenges and learn valuable lessons from each other.

The event was organised by the Metro East Disability Forum (MEDF), a forum for all the centres that accommodate disabled children in the eastern Metro area.

Speaking on behalf of the Forum, Lindelwa Madikane described the gathering as a platform for parents to speak openly about the challenges they face at home.

She said they also share ideas and advise each other.
